Compare all specifications:
1999 Citroen Xantia | 2005 Porsche 911 | |
Make | Citroen | Porsche |
Model | Xantia | 911 |
Year Released | 1999 | 2005 |
Engine Position | Front | Rear |
Engine Size | 1761 cc | 3605 cc |
Engine Cylinders | 4 cylinders | 6 cylinders |
Engine Type | in-line | boxer |
Valves per Cylinder | 4 valves | 4 valves |
Horse Power | 109 HP | 445 HP |
Engine RPM | 5500 RPM | 6000 RPM |
Torque | 161 Nm | 620 Nm |
Engine Bore Size | 83 mm | 100 mm |
Engine Stroke Size | 81 mm | 76 mm |
Number of Seats | 5 seats | 4 seats |
Vehicle Weight | 1260 kg | 1590 kg |
Vehicle Length | 4450 mm | 4440 mm |
Vehicle Width | 1770 mm | 1840 mm |
Vehicle Height | 1410 mm | 1300 mm |
Wheelbase Size | 2750 mm | 2360 mm |
